| 正面描述 | Plain cream paper ground with all text applied by typewriter in violet-blue ink, arranged in three lines across the face. Two rubber stamp impressions appear in the upper portion: a circular stamp reading "AJUNTAMENT DE RIELLS DEL MONTSENY" at left, and an oval stamp inscribed "SINDICAT AGRÍCOLA COOPERATIU DE LA F.S.A.C.C.S. RIELLS" at right, both serving as the sole validating marks on this wartime emergency voucher. A decorative double-rule separator divides the denomination line "VAL" from the descriptive text below. |

| 正面铭文 | VAL Per UNA Pesseta Riells del Montseny Maig 1937 (Translation: Voucher For One Peseta Riells del Montseny May 1937) |

Riells del Montseny is a small municipality in the Vallès Oriental comarca of Catalonia, and like hundreds of similarly sized towns it issued its own emergency paper currency during the Civil War after the Republican government authorized local bodies to produce small-denomination notes to address the acute shortage of coin. The Turró catalog documents thousands of these emissions — Turró 2118 places this note within a well-documented but sprawling series of Catalan municipal issues, most produced on whatever printing resources were locally available.
Survival rates for these small-town emissions vary wildly. Some municipalities printed very limited runs; others were more prolific. Riells del Montseny's issues are not among the rarest, but they are not common either.
